    "wlbHistory" : "\r\n\r\n\u003cp\u003e\u003cb\u003eGeneral\u003c/b\u003e\u003c/p\u003e\r\n\r\n\u003cp\u003eWell 34/8-4 A on the Visund Field was\r\ninitiated as a sidetrack to well 34/8-4 S, which had been temporarily plugged\r\nand abandoned. The original well had missed the planned Statfjord Formation\r\ntarget due to structural complexities of the area. The sidetrack should reach\r\nthe target location, Statfjord Formation, approximately 420 m north-northwest\r\nof the surface location in an area of good seismic control. The main objective\r\nwas to test Statfjord Formation hydrocarbon potential, fluid composition and\r\naquifer characteristics. Secondary objectives were to evaluate the Lunde\r\nFormation B/C aquifer characteristics, to establish stratigraphic control of\r\nthe Base Cretaceous - top Statfjord interval, and to determine the mechanism\r\nfor hydraulic communication with the Brent reservoir in well 34/8-4S through\r\ngravity slide Brent segment and/or through Dunlin Group reservoir.\u003c/p\u003e\r\n\r\n\u003cp\u003e\u003cb\u003eOperations and results\u003c/b\u003e\u003c/p\u003e\r\n\r\n\u003cp\u003eWell 34/8-4 S was re-entered with the\r\nsemi submersible installation Transocean 8 on 18 February 1992. The sidetrack\r\n34/8-4 A was kicked off from below the 13 3/8&quot; shoe at 2187 m in the\r\nprimary well bore and drilled to TD at 3567 m in the late Triassic Lunde\r\nFormation. No significant problems were encountered during drilling. The well\r\nwas drilled with a KCl / polymer mud from kick-off to TD.\u003c/p\u003e\r\n\r\n\u003cp\u003eA major unconformity was found between\r\nthe top of the Early Jurassic (Pliensbachian) at 2902.5 m and the overlying\r\nEarly Cretaceous (Hauterivian). A sandstone member of the Amundsen Formation\r\nwas encountered from 2942 m to 2989.5 m. One core was taken in this unit and\r\nrecorded good hydrocarbon shows. Subsequent wire line logs and DST results\r\nconfirmed that the interval is oil bearing. A gross reservoir thickness of 31.0\r\nm was defined, giving a net pay thickness of 22.38 m.
